Rokit series of monitors

Ok so i bought some monitors YAY!! I tested out like a wall of monitors in the shop he left me alone in a room with a trance cd I had bought with me a cd player and a patch bay OOOH YEAH lol

Anyway the yamaha HSxxx series sounded to 'clinical' they are honest but I think they would bug me after a while. The M audio ones seemed bassier but lost it the higher the volume got.

So i was left with do i spend £349 on some KRK rokit 6's or £259 on rokit 5's after listening extensively to both the only difference I could here is a little and i mean a little more depth to the sound with the larger speaker. So i chose the rokit 5's and some sennisher hd's with the money I saved

So if your lookin for new monitors and have £300 to spend i think the rokit series are a good bet they sound pretty nice.

I bought the RP6 a few days ago, and coupled it with a E-MU 0404 USB this morning.. sounds great. Not the flattest speakers around, but considering the price they're great, and as long as you're aware of it's characteristics (low mids etc.) they're fine. I can recommend the 0404 USB if you're looking for a basic audio interface with great audio quality. There's some discussions around where the D/A converter is compared to far more expensive interfaces, specially in the newer revision of the 0404 which has a better converter.
